Transaction 64a00c4628171536dda0d6d44b7e774312ffc42165a7a9ba2ffeb934fc7f009c

1 Input
2 Outputs
  • 64a00c4628171536dda0d6d44b7e774312ffc42165a7a9ba2ffeb934fc7f009c:0
  • value  5958462
    address  mmeDZ6VZSu41kwaAUCYJGZMs5ymYRsn35k
  • 64a00c4628171536dda0d6d44b7e774312ffc42165a7a9ba2ffeb934fc7f009c:1
  • value  101653590238
    address  2MtSkPkVMqZkpBhCf7wwwxrzkVe9ekHsxft